I International: Top News And Analysis Guest Thursday at 4:03 AM #1 India's largest stock exchange sets the ball rolling for mega IPOs this year as it files papers to go public. Continue reading...
India's largest stock exchange sets the ball rolling for mega IPOs this year as it files papers to go public. Continue reading...